Foxtable(狐表)用户栏目专家坐堂 → 外挂mssql2005数据库,导入excel表格报错???


  共有3613人关注过本帖树形打印复制链接

主题:外挂mssql2005数据库,导入excel表格报错???

帅哥哟,离线,有人找我吗?
gzy_txl
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:77 积分:646 威望:0 精华:0 注册:2014/2/28 20:47:00
外挂mssql2005数据库,导入excel表格报错???  发帖心情 Post By:2014/5/20 17:53:00 [只看该作者]

外挂mssql2005 数据库 在使用导入execl表格是 报错 “   列“wlbh”被约束为是唯一的。值“”已存在。   导入不成功,怎么处理!!

 

 

其中:wlbh 在mssql中为主键    表中的数据现在为空。

 

   导入代码如下:Dim dlg As New OpenFileDialog '定义一个新的OpenFileDialog
dlg.Filter= "excel文件|*.xls" ' '设置筛选器
If dlg.ShowDialog = DialogResult.Ok Then '如果用户单击了确定按钮
Dim mg As New Merger
mg.SourcePath = dlg.FileName
mg.Format = "excel" '指定格式
mg.SourceTableName = "物料信息" '指定要合并的表
mg.DataTableName = "Tab_wlbh" '指定接收数据的表
mg.Merge() '开始合并
End If


 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2014/5/20 17:55:00 [只看该作者]

说明你的主键是 wlbh  这种情况没办法,只能手动编码合并数据了


 回到顶部